Yes, the diy is the Rowdy way as well. First it's really expensive to have it done. Heck, just buying the good stuff to do this want be cheap. I have done a couple Transom and just getting good stuff to use was challenging.
Now days we have some really good stuff and much better proven methods also. Those people on fb you mentioned would be a great pool to pull from. I have always added better and/or knee bracing in the Transom. Use of anything to make it better, not just to rebuild it. I have a problem sometimes way over doing things lol.
The laying out and drilling the holes to mount your motor will be another challenge to do for the diy project. They do have a jig for this, that will help keep the drill square to the Transom and the symmetry of the 4 holes, you will need to lay out the true vertical centerline, then use it. Otherwise, you lay out the vertical centerline and then the 4 hole pattern to drill.
The other holes are not so critical. All in all, the one thing I would tell anyone doing this, to make it a point to enjoy this project and have fun with it. You get to the point your not, just stop and take a break, it will help your focus and your work will show it once done. It's a big job, just getting all that old off the boat was not easy, and nobody enjoys getting all the old rotted and broken stuff off lol...
